[0013] The invention provides a method for preparing an aluminum alloy wheel hub. The preparation method includes: mixing aluminum powder, iron powder, manganese powder, silicon powder, copper powder and zinc powder and then smelting to obtain molten aluminum M; A slag cleaning agent and a refining agent are added to the molten aluminum M to obtain molten aluminum N; an aluminum alloy wheel hub is obtained after casting the molten aluminum N, wherein the amount of the iron powder is 0.1 relative to 100 parts by weight of aluminum powder -0.2 parts by weight, the amount of manganese powder is 0.3-0.4 parts by weight, the amount of silicon powder is 5.5-6.5 parts by weight, the amount of copper powder is 0.22-0.35 parts by weight, the amount of zinc powder It is 1-2.2 parts by weight, the amount of the cleaning agent is 1-3 parts by weight, and the amount of the refining agent is 0.5-1.5 parts by weight.

Embodiment 1

[0023] The aluminum powder, iron powder, manganese powder, silicon powder, copper powder and zinc powder are mixed and then smelted (melting is carried out under stirring conditions, and the stirring speed is 90r / min) (melting temperature is 800℃) to obtain molten aluminum M; Add slag cleaning agent and refining agent to the molten aluminum M to obtain molten aluminum N; cast the molten aluminum N (temperature 350°C) to obtain an aluminum alloy wheel A1, in which aluminum powder and iron powder The mass ratio of manganese powder, silicon powder, copper powder, zinc powder, slag cleaning agent and refining agent is 100:0.14:0.33:0.58:0.26:1.5:1.3:0.8.

Embodiment 2

[0025] The aluminum powder, iron powder, manganese powder, silicon powder, copper powder and zinc powder are mixed and then smelted (melting is carried out under stirring conditions, and the stirring speed is 120r / min) (melting temperature is 1100℃) to obtain molten aluminum M; Add slag cleaning agent and refining agent to the molten aluminum M to obtain molten aluminum N; cast the molten aluminum N (temperature 550°C) to obtain an aluminum alloy wheel A2, in which aluminum powder and iron powder The mass ratio of manganese powder, silicon powder, copper powder, zinc powder, slag cleaning agent and refining agent is 100:0.18:0.36:6.2:0.32:1.9:2.1:1.2.

Abstract

The invention discloses an aluminum alloy hub and a preparation method thereof, wherein the preparation method comprises the following steps: (1) mixing aluminum powder, iron powder, manganese powder, silicon powder, copper powder and zinc powder, then smelting the aluminum powder, the iron powder, the manganese powder, the silicon powder, the copper powder and the zinc powder, and obtaining molten aluminum M; (2) adding slag-cleaning agent and refining agent to the molten aluminum M, then obtaining molten aluminum N; (3) moulding the molten aluminum N by pouring, then obtaining the aluminum alloy hub. By means of the method, the low qualified rate of finished products caused by easily appearing cracks in the surface of the hub prepared of conventional aluminum alloy material can be avoided.

Technical field [0001] The invention relates to the field of wheel hub manufacturing, in particular to an aluminum alloy wheel hub and a preparation method thereof. Background technique [0002] Wheel hubs are also called rims, wheels, and tire bells. They are cylindrical metal parts with the inner profile of the tire supporting the tire and centered on the shaft. There are many types of hubs according to their diameter, width, molding method, and material. The material and preparation method of the hub determine the quality of the hub, and the surface of the hub made of conventional aluminum alloy materials is prone to cracks, resulting in a low pass rate of the finished product.
